Advocates for stricter deportation policies argue that maintaining high deportation numbers is essential for national security and the integrity of immigration laws. They contend that reducing deportations could encourage illegal immigration and undermine public trust in the government's ability to enforce its laws. Proponents believe that a robust deportation strategy deters individuals from entering the country without authorization and ensures that those who do not have a legal right to remain are removed promptly. This approach is seen as a necessary measure to protect national interests and uphold the rule of law.
